Haley, Dock lift Men's Lacrosse to 16-10 win over Wells

Aurora, NY-- MCLA's Nathan Haley scored five goals and added an assist while Boden Dock collected 12 saves to lift the Trailblazer Men's Lacrosse team to a 16-10 win over Wells College in non league action.  MCLA is now 1-7 on the season while Wells falls to 3-6 overall.

The two teams were tied up at 2-2 after one quarter of action.  MCLA took control as they outscored Wells 5-3 in the second period.  The Express actually took the lead at 3-2 before MCLA scored a pair of goals to grab a 4-3 advantage.  The teams would trade goals and then when Wells' Jacob Stine converted, the game was tied at 5-5.

The Trailblazers would close the half with goals from Johnny Hebert and Haley in the final two minutes to take a 7-5 lead into halftime.

MCLA would carry that momentum into the third quarter as they scored the first four goals out of halftime.  Haley had bookend goals in the spurt while Matthew Wallaced added two markers to give the Trailblazers an 11-5 lead.  After trading goals to close the third period, MCLA led 12-6 with just one quarter remaining.

Wells closed within 12-7 and later at 13-8, but MCLA would pull away with three straight goals to increase the lead to 16-8.  They would surrender a pair of goals over the final four minutes but were never seriously threatened as they grabbed the win.

Haley was outstanding as he took 23 shots in total for his six point afternoon.   Hebert ended with two goals and three assists for a five point afternoon of his own.  Wallace, Tom Irwin, and John Hankel each tallied two goals in the victory.

Boden Dock was solid in goal once again stopping 12 shots to earn his first win as a Trailblazer.
